HE SEES OUR TEARS

“When Jesus therefore saw her weeping, and the Jews also weeping which came with her, he groaned in the spirit, and was troubled, And said, Where have ye laid him? They said unto him, Lord, come and see.  Then said the Jews, Behold how he loved him!”
John 11:33-35 KJV

Pastor John McFarlane Moore wrote one of my favorite hymns “Burdens are Lifted At Calvary”.  I believe Pastor Moore wrote these words from the depths of his heart.  “Troubled soul, the Saviour can see, Ev'ry heartache and tear; Burdens are lifted at Calvary Jesus is very near.”  We have a tender loving Saviour.

There are times when we don’t want anyone to see us crying but Jesus sees our tears.  Jesus is not only our Saviour, He is also our best Friend and when we cry, He weeps with us and when we are happy He rejoices with us.  Do you realize what a privilege it is to be loved by the Saviour of the world?

It is very important and even urgent that we tell our loved ones how much they mean to us.  Don’t put it off!  One of my pastors said in a sermon “I was going to tell my uncle how much I loved him and appreciated him but I kept putting it off and when I finally decided to tell him it was too late because He died”.

Heavenly Father, You are a tender compassionate loving Father and You take such good care of us.  Thank You for the many countless times You have encouraged and comforted me.  I pray for every person who is hurting.  Please encourage and comfort them.  In Jesus’ Name, I pray.  Amen.
